With that job done we're now in the process of making
the new bulkheads and floors etc. The new front bulkhead has been moved
slightly to give more room for the engine and exhaust which should make
working on the car a lot easier. (It also looks pretty darn cool) The
new gearbox tunnel is also now done, within which we have a new prop catcher
which should (if the prop breaks) keep it under control.

Note the circular prop catcher
We've also added a couple small bars at the rear
end which serve a couple of functions, firstly to allow us somewhere to
mount the new fuel tank and keep it safely out of the way of the axle
and secondly to brace the chassis at the point where the top link from
the axle mounts to it. There was no bracing to this point last season
and we're pretty sure it was allowing a bit of flex and causing the slight
shudder when accelerating hard from low speeds.
